The teaser trailer for The Social Network, the David Fincher-directed tale of the founding of Facebook, plays off the movie poster. Again, the only image we see is the face of Jesse Eisenberg, who plays Facebook co-founder Mark Zuckerberg, but this time, after words like “punk,” “genius,” “prophet,” “traitor,” and “billionaire” flash on the screen over some Aaron Sorkin-penned dialogue. Is it enough to convince you the story is a gripping one? Or, are you holding out till you see Eisenberg (and Justin Timberlake, as Napster co-founder-turned-Facebook president Sean Parker) in action? Watch the teaser below.
